Holborn Town Hall and Library, Town hall and library building in Holborn, London, England

Holborn Town Hall and Library stands along High Holborn as a Grade II listed building showcasing Portland stone walls, Corinthian columns, and arched doorways at street level. Upper floors feature bay windows that add character to the structure's architectural composition.

William Rushworth designed the structure in French Renaissance style, opening first as a library in 1894 before becoming a town hall by 1908. This evolution reflected changing needs within the growing community.

The First International Syndicalist Congress of 1913 gathered labor representatives from multiple countries within the halls of this municipal building.

The building sits conveniently near Holborn and Tottenham Court Road underground stations, making it easily accessible by public transport. Street-level entrances serve the different sections of the building.

A wrought-iron balcony crafted by the Bromsgrove Guild of Applied Arts displays the borough coat of arms in its central section. This decorative ironwork represents the finest metalcraft traditions of the early 1900s.
